The GT40X heads are aluminum and didn't come on any production vehicle. The cast iron GT40s and GT40Ps did, and they were both available on the Explorers. Post up some pics if you can.

it's a 3/8NPT TAP (National Pipe Thread) so it refers to the inner diameter of a pipe.

I just had to drill and tap my cobra intake for the ACT sensor.

I just pulled 3 Explorer intakes out of the junk yard last week and 1 of them did not have the sticker on it still, but the tag in the door jam said it was built 6/07/97, the stickers on the other 2 intakes said 5/29/97 and 1/15/97. Well, all 3 were from 97 Explorers and all 3 ARE exp 1 intakes with EGR provisions.

So I dunno, maybe a little something is off with those dates that gave - all 3 have the boss for the EGT and ACT and all 3 uppers have the thicker mount flanges, and the underside of the upper on all 3 are in accordance with the pics given of the EXP 1 with EGR provisions - they are all for sure EXP 1 intakes.
